Hi JD Wilson, Not sure why would you run Sheepdog on Amazon EC2. I might be wrong on my assumptions but Sheepdog is distributed storage for QEMU/Linux-KVM and therefore only works to run Virtual Machines Disk Images. Given Amazon EC2 are already VMs running on the top of Xen wouldn’t be logical to run QEMU/Linux-KVM inside them. Are you trying to use it just for learning/testing or are you looking to get something more like GlusterFS and have a partition mounted ?
